Meaning of multiplier

Source language: EnglishDictionary language: English

multiplier

Pronunciation:[ˈmʌɫ.tɪ.ˌplaɪ.ə(ɹ)][ˈmʌɫ.tɪ.ˌplaɪ.ɚ]

noun

Definitions

  1. A number by which another (the multiplicand) is to be multiplied.

    Example: In the expression 5 × 7, the "5" is a multiplier.

  2. (grammar) An adjective indicating the number of times something is to be multiplied.

    Example: English multipliers include "double" and "triple".

  3. A ratio used to estimate total economic effect for a variety of economic activities.

  4. Any of several devices used to enhance a signal
